Rudbar-e Qasran District (Persian: بخش رودبار قصران) is a district (bakhsh) in Shemiranat County, Tehran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 15,489, in 4,563 families.[1] The district has two cities: Fasham and Shemshak. The district has one dehestan (rural district): Rudbar-e Qasran Rural District.
